Cook Children's Medical Center
25 mile radius of Flower Mound, TX
1/28/2025
Fort Worth, TX, US
Frisco, TX, US
Fort Worth, TX, US
Fort Worth, TX, US
Fort Worth, TX, US
Fort Worth, TX, US
1/26/2025
Fort Worth, TX, US
Fort Worth, TX, US
Fort Worth, TX, US
Fort Worth, TX, US